Skip to content

Commit 134b3a8

Browse files
committed
Add alternative vendor MIME types as used by f3d
1 parent 97941f9 commit 134b3a8

File tree

1 file changed

+6
-6
lines changed

1 file changed

+6
-6
lines changed

config/initializers/mime_types.rb

Lines changed: 6 additions & 6 deletions
Original file line numberDiff line numberDiff line change
@@ -2,7 +2,7 @@
22

33
# 3D Models
44
Mime::Type.register "application/vnd.flock+json", :flock
5-
Mime::Type.register "application/x-3ds", :threeds, ["image/x-3ds"], ["3ds"]
5+
Mime::Type.register "application/x-3ds", :threeds, ["image/x-3ds", "application/vnd.3ds"], ["3ds"]
66
Mime::Type.register "application/x-3dsmax", :max
77
Mime::Type.register "application/x-amf", :amf
88
Mime::Type.register "application/x-ldraw", :ldr, [], ["mpd"]
@@ -15,24 +15,24 @@
1515
Mime::Type.register "model/iges", :iges, [], ["igs"]
1616
Mime::Type.register "model/mtl", :mtl
1717
Mime::Type.register "model/obj", :obj
18-
Mime::Type.register "model/step", :step, ["model/step+xml", "model/step+zip", "model/step-xml+zip"], ["stp"]
18+
Mime::Type.register "model/step", :step, ["model/step+xml", "model/step+zip", "model/step-xml+zip", "application/vnd.step"], ["stp", "stpnc", "p21", "210"]
1919
Mime::Type.register "model/stl", :stl
20-
Mime::Type.register "model/vnd.collada+xml", :collada, [], ["dae"]
20+
Mime::Type.register "model/vnd.collada+xml", :collada, ["application/vnd.dae"], ["dae"]
2121
Mime::Type.register "model/vnd.google.draco", :draco, [], ["drc"]
2222
Mime::Type.register "model/vrml", :vrml, [], ["wrl"]
23-
Mime::Type.register "model/x-alembic", :abc
23+
Mime::Type.register "model/x-alembic", :abc, ["application/vnd.abc"]
2424
Mime::Type.register "model/x-blender", :blend
2525
Mime::Type.register "model/x-brep", :brep
2626
Mime::Type.register "model/x-cheetah3d", :cheetah3d, [], ["jas"]
27-
Mime::Type.register "model/x-fbx", :fbx
27+
Mime::Type.register "model/x-fbx", :fbx, ["application/vnd.fbx"]
2828
Mime::Type.register "model/x-freecad", :fcstd
2929
Mime::Type.register "model/x-fusion", :f3d, [], ["f3z"]
3030
Mime::Type.register "model/x-inventor-part", :ipt
3131
Mime::Type.register "model/x-inventor-assembly", :iam
3232
Mime::Type.register "model/x-maya", :maya, [], ["ma", "mb"]
3333
Mime::Type.register "model/x-meshmixer", :mix
3434
Mime::Type.register "model/x-modo", :modo, [], ["lxo"]
35-
Mime::Type.register "model/x-ply", :ply
35+
Mime::Type.register "model/x-ply", :ply, ["application/vnd.ply"]
3636
Mime::Type.register "model/x-sketchup", :sketchup, [], ["skp"]
3737
Mime::Type.register "model/x-solidworks-assembly", :sldasm
3838
Mime::Type.register "model/x-solidworks-part", :sldprt

0 commit comments

Comments
 (0)